Class BannerPatternsComponent.Builder

java.lang.Object
net.minecraft.component.type.BannerPatternsComponent.Builder
Enclosing class:
BannerPatternsComponent

public static class BannerPatternsComponent.Builder extends Object
Mappings:
Namespace Name
named net/minecraft/component/type/BannerPatternsComponent$Builder
intermediary net/minecraft/class_9307$class_3750
official dph$a
  • Field Details

    • entries

      Mappings:
      Namespace Name Mixin selector
      named entries Lnet/minecraft/component/type/BannerPatternsComponent$Builder;entries:Lcom/google/common/collect/ImmutableList$Builder;
      intermediary field_16548 Lnet/minecraft/class_9307$class_3750;field_16548:Lcom/google/common/collect/ImmutableList$Builder;
      official a Ldph$a;a:Lcom/google/common/collect/ImmutableList$Builder;
  • Constructor Details

    • Builder

      public Builder()
  • Method Details

    • add

      Deprecated.
      Mappings:
      Namespace Name Mixin selector
      named add Lnet/minecraft/component/type/BannerPatternsComponent$Builder;add(Lnet/minecraft/registry/RegistryEntryLookup;Lnet/minecraft/registry/RegistryKey;Lnet/minecraft/util/DyeColor;)Lnet/minecraft/component/type/BannerPatternsComponent$Builder;
      intermediary method_58124 Lnet/minecraft/class_9307$class_3750;method_58124(Lnet/minecraft/class_7871;Lnet/minecraft/class_5321;Lnet/minecraft/class_1767;)Lnet/minecraft/class_9307$class_3750;
      official a Ldph$a;a(Ljk;Lakj;Lcsw;)Ldph$a;
    • add

      Mappings:
      Namespace Name Mixin selector
      named add Lnet/minecraft/component/type/BannerPatternsComponent$Builder;add(Lnet/minecraft/registry/entry/RegistryEntry;Lnet/minecraft/util/DyeColor;)Lnet/minecraft/component/type/BannerPatternsComponent$Builder;
      intermediary method_16376 Lnet/minecraft/class_9307$class_3750;method_16376(Lnet/minecraft/class_6880;Lnet/minecraft/class_1767;)Lnet/minecraft/class_9307$class_3750;
      official a Ldph$a;a(Ljj;Lcsw;)Ldph$a;
    • add

      Mappings:
      Namespace Name Mixin selector
      named add Lnet/minecraft/component/type/BannerPatternsComponent$Builder;add(Lnet/minecraft/component/type/BannerPatternsComponent$Layer;)Lnet/minecraft/component/type/BannerPatternsComponent$Builder;
      intermediary method_57574 Lnet/minecraft/class_9307$class_3750;method_57574(Lnet/minecraft/class_9307$class_9308;)Lnet/minecraft/class_9307$class_3750;
      official a Ldph$a;a(Ldph$b;)Ldph$a;
    • addAll

      Mappings:
      Namespace Name Mixin selector
      named addAll Lnet/minecraft/component/type/BannerPatternsComponent$Builder;addAll(Lnet/minecraft/component/type/BannerPatternsComponent;)Lnet/minecraft/component/type/BannerPatternsComponent$Builder;
      intermediary method_57575 Lnet/minecraft/class_9307$class_3750;method_57575(Lnet/minecraft/class_9307;)Lnet/minecraft/class_9307$class_3750;
      official a Ldph$a;a(Ldph;)Ldph$a;
    • build

      public BannerPatternsComponent build()
      Mappings:
      Namespace Name Mixin selector
      named build Lnet/minecraft/component/type/BannerPatternsComponent$Builder;build()Lnet/minecraft/component/type/BannerPatternsComponent;
      intermediary method_57573 Lnet/minecraft/class_9307$class_3750;method_57573()Lnet/minecraft/class_9307;
      official a Ldph$a;a()Ldph;